Norfolk: Population ProfileMetropolitan Area Residents 1980: 1,200,998 1990: 1,430,974 2000: 1,551,351 2003 estimate: 1,630,242 Percent change, 1990–2000: 8.4% U.S. rank in 1990: 27th U.S. rank in 2000: 33rd City Residents 1980: 266,979 1990: 261,250 2000: 234,403 2003 estimate: 241,727 Percent change, 1990–2000: -10.2 % U.S. rank in 1990: 75th (State rank: 2nd) U.S. rank in 2000: 72nd (State rank: 2nd) Density: 4,362.8 people per square mile (2000) Racial and ethnic characteristics (2000) White: 113,358 Black or African American: 103,387 American Indian and Alaska Native: 1,071 Asian: 6,593 Native Hawaiian and Other Pacific Islander: 251 Hispanic or Latino (may be of any race): 8,915 Other: 3,923 Percent of residents born in state: 48.9% (2000) Age characteristics (2000) Poplation under 5 years old: 16,546 Poplation 5 to 9 years old: 16,508 Poplation 10 to 14 years old: 15,072 Population 15 to 19 years old: 18,926 Poplation 20 to 24 years old: 31,983 Poplation 25 to 34 years old: 36,620 Poplation 35 to 44 years old: 33,569 Poplation 45 to 54 years old: 25,010 Poplation 55 to 59 years old: 8,143 Poplation 60 to 64 years old: 6,494 Poplation 65 to 74 years old: 12,979 Poplation 75 to 84 years old: 9,693 Population 85 years and over: 2,860 Median age: 29.6 years (2000) Births (2003) Total number: 3,942 Deaths (2003) Total number: 2,729 (of which, 53 were infants under the age of 1 year) Money income (1999) Per capita income: $17,372 Median household income: $31,815 Total households: 86,178 Number of households with income of . . . less than $10,000: 12,024 $10,000 to $14,999: 6,883 $15,000 to $24,999: 14,465 $25,000 to $34,999: 13,470 $35,000 to $49,999: 15,232 $50,000 to $74,999: 13,402 $75,000 to $99,999: 5,264 $100,000 to $149,999: 3,318 $150,000 to $199,999: 915 $200,000 or more: 1,205 Percent of families below poverty level: 15.5% (30.5% of which were female householder families with related children under 5 years) 2002 FBI Crime Index Total: 15,476 Discuss this city on our active forum. | ![]() |
